Oral Comprehension – Level 6

In predictable or partially predictable situations, level 6 listeners can understand conversations and discourse on concrete topics. They can identify, for example, the primary and secondary ideas in a television or radio show, and distinguish fact from opinion if the distinction is explicit. They can also predict what comes next in discourse or the conclusion, if it is not given.
